What Are Unlimited WordPress Tasks?

Unlimited WordPress tasks refer to services offered by agencies or freelancers that allow businesses to request an infinite number of tasks related to their WordPress website without hitting a cap on the number of requests. These tasks can range from minor updates and changes to comprehensive overhauls and integrations. The beauty of this model lies in its flexibility; businesses can delegate many aspects of website management, thereby allowing them to focus on core operations while ensuring their online presence is continuously optimized and up-to-date. Many service providers that promote unlimited wordpress tasks often include features such as 24/7 support, a predefined set of tasks, and dedicated account managers to ensure high-quality delivery of services.

Common Misconceptions About Unlimited WordPress Tasks

Despite the numerous advantages, several misconceptions surround unlimited WordPress tasks:

  • All Tasks Are Equal: Not all tasks are treated the same, as some may require specialized skills that are outside the scope of unlimited services.
  • Quality Can Dwindle Over Time: While quality can vary across different service providers, a reputable agency maintains high standards consistently.
  • This Model Is Suitable for All Businesses: While smaller businesses may benefit greatly, larger organizations may require more customized solutions.
  • It’s a DIY Solution: Users must still provide clear instructions and manage expectations to receive satisfactory results.

Key Metrics to Assess Unlimited WordPress Tasks

To determine the effectiveness of unlimited WordPress tasks, businesses should establish key performance indicators (KPIs) that provide insights into their impact. Common metrics include:

  • Task Completion Rate: The percentage of tasks completed within a given time frame.
  • Website Performance Metrics: Load times, uptime percentages, and site speed statistics can indicate effectiveness.
  • User Engagement Metrics: Average session duration, pages per session, and bounce rates help measure user interaction.
  • Client Satisfaction Scores: Feedback from stakeholders regarding their satisfaction with the service outcomes.
